Output 9014e211831ad323c1f5dff4f74ce16d00e4b8480ac78340016581ac0d0db412:5

value
64458629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d046d85ea545f10ccdb65092e37638d0c61bf01a OP_EQUAL
address
MStRejwzeXbos5g2C7mW4KjaZ6w1dazzV1
transaction
9014e211831ad323c1f5dff4f74ce16d00e4b8480ac78340016581ac0d0db412
spent
true